Abstract

A communication apparatus for vehicle-to-X communication (V2X communication), including a first interface for V2X communication on a first communication channel, a second interface for V2X communication on a second communication channel and a computing device for processing V2X messages received and/or to be sent. The apparatus is configured, initiated by the transmission of a first V2X message by the first interface, to transmit a second V2X message by the second interface. A corresponding method as well as the use of the communication apparatus in a vehicle or a mobile apparatus is also provided.

Claims (18)

1. A communication apparatus for vehicle-to-X communication (V2X communication), comprising:

a first interface for V2X communication on a first communication channel designated for V2X road safety messages,

a second interface for V2X communication on a second communication channel, and

a computing device for processing V2X messages received and/or to be sent,

wherein the communication apparatus is configured to determine that a first V2X message is to be transmitted by the first interface at a set time determined based on media access control that avoids collisions between the V2X messages, and in response to the determination, and without using media access control that avoids collisions between the V2X messages, trigger transmission of a second V2X message by the second interface at the set time simultaneously with the first V2X message, where the first V2X message is a road safety message that provides synchronization for the start of the transmittal of the second V2X message.

2. The communication apparatus according to claim 1 , configured to determine the time of the transmission of the first V2X message by the first interface using a media access control method.

3. The communication apparatus according to claim 1 , configured to store V2X messages to be transmitted in a data memory of a transceiver comprised by the communication apparatus.

4. The communication apparatus according to claim 1 , configured to store the first V2X message and the second V2X message prior to transmission in a queue assigned in each case to the respective first interface and second interface.

5. The communication apparatus according to claim 3 , configured to sign V2X messages to be transmitted prior to storage.

6. The communication apparatus according to claim 1 , configured to design the first V2X message to be the same length as or longer than the second V2X message.

7. The communication apparatus according to claim 1 , configured to transmit a blank message by means of the first interface after a predefined period of time.

8. The communication apparatus according to claim 1 , configured to design at least two channel groups, each having a plurality of communication channels, and to assign V2X messages to be transmitted of similar length and of similar frequency to the same channel group.

9. The communication apparatus according to claim 1 , wherein the first communication channel according to ITS-G5 is designed as the specified control channel in this respect and/or according to DSRC as the specified safety channel in this respect.

10. Use of the communication apparatus according to claim 1 in a vehicle or a mobile apparatus.

11. The communication apparatus according to claim 4 , configured to sign V2X messages to be transmitted prior to storage.

12. A method for synchronizing communication channels of a vehicle-to-X communication apparatus, comprising:

determining that a first V2X message is to be transmitted by a first interface at a set time determined based on media access control that avoids collisions between the V2X messages on a first communication channel designated for V2X road safety messages; and

in response to the determination, and without using media access control that avoids collisions between the V2X messages, trigger transmission of a second V2X message by a second interface on a second communication channel at the set time simultaneously with the first V2X message, where the first V2X message is a road safety message that provides synchronization for the start of the transmittal of the second V2X message.
